The NASCAR Cup Series delivered its top post-Daytona audience in four years, but it is the Xfinity Series on newcomer CW that may raise the most eyebrows.
The corresponding Xfinity Series race averaged a 0.7 and 1.31 million on CW, flat and up 10% respectively from last year on FS1 (0.7, 1.2M) and the highest for the Atlanta Xfinity race since 2017.
Notably — and perhaps incredibly given it is the CW — the race ranked second for the day among broadcast network sportscasts behind only the primetime Lakers-Nuggets NBA game on ABC. The Saturday over-the-air slate included the NHL on ABC, college basketball on CBS and FOX, and the PGA Tour on NBC.
